What on-the-ground support do you provide?

APA offers logistics support and academic support for customized study experience, including transportation, visa, accommodation, academic visits, student exchange, culture experience, tour leader, emergency contact, etc. 

How can you support my program with academic content?

APA can support your program with academic components according to the course syllabus and your proposal request, including topical lectures, university visits, corporate visits, workshops, alumni networking events, panel discussions, consulting projects, etc.

Where do you operate programs?

APA operates programs in over 15 countries/regions throughout the Asia Pacific, including China, Hong Kong, Taiwan, Japan, Singapore, Thailand, Vietnam, Korea, Malaysia, India, Australia, New Zealand, etc.

What academic areas of study can be offered?

APA has developed or can integrate into a customized faculty-led short-term experience in Business, Engineering, Culture, Language, Sustainability, Psychology, Education, Architecture, Religious Studies, Healthcare, Law, Music, Food, and Culinary, etc. With that said, we welcome your new and creative ideas!

How much shall I expect to spend on the program (water, food, taxi, etc.)?

Many expenses are already included in your program fees, but you will need to budget separately for some expenses like optional trips, personal costs, telephone calls, etc. The amount of money you will spend overseas depends on your spending and saving habits, the country you are going to, and the current exchange rate for the U.S. dollar.

Do I need a visa? How do I get it?

It depends on the destination of your study abroad programs, and sometimes it is also influenced by the length of your program. But, no worries, APA provides visa and passport services. We will provide more details once you are enrolled in the program.

Are meals with dietary restrictions available?

Yes. Please communicate with your Program Manager regarding your dietary restrictions in advance. APA will make every effort to communicate special nutritional restrictions requests or allergies to the restaurants where will serve the food on our programs.

What shall I pack?

Pack light! One checked bag and one carry-on is sufficient. Please check your airline’s website before travel for up-to-date information regarding your luggage weight and size limits. Here are a few common tips:

– Comfortable clothes and walking shoes are a must

– Be sure to bring rain gear and to dress in layers in case of the temperature changes throughout the day

– Check the weather forecast for your destination during the time you’ll be traveling and pack accordingly.
